Not to be elitist, but I think as a bare minimum you should learn proof by starting with say book 1 of Euclid's Elements.

Then try to find a proof of the Mean Value Theorem and master that.

I at one time had done both of these things although by now I wouldn't be able to duplicate either one of those.

But at one time I was able to do both, and that's enough for me to respect a real proof in mathematics.

This particular group (no offense) is marked by so many posts from people who have never been through much less understood a real proof in real mathematics. And all these people are basically lowering the tone of discourse in this group to the point that it's basically worthless. Or at least to find some worth is so time-consuming as to be not worth the effort.

I just urge people to at least try the two possible proof examples I've given. You'll find it very rewarding. You may see how beautiful real math is compared to the BS that floods this group.
